PKF firms in Eastern Africa are among the leading firms of accountants and business advisers. PKF in Eastern Africa is represented in Kenya, Uganda, Tanzania, Rwanda, Burundi, Zambia and Somalia/Somaliland and through its associated firms in Ethiopia and Southern Sudan.
Responsibilities or duties
Providing technical support in assignments during all phases of the project, with the focus areas including, but not limited to the following:
- Organisation structure review, designing job descriptions and conducting skills audit
- Job evaluation and designing job grade structures, salary structures and surveys
- Designing policy and procedure manuals on behalf of clients
- Recruitment and selection for clients, which includes attraction, interviewing and testing of candidates
- Compliance projects, including Labour Law Compliance Human Resource Audits
- Assist in conducting field work for Human Resource Consulting assignments as per the set project plans, fieldwork and task schedules.
- Adherence to the firm’s working standards in all assigned projects and deliverables.
- Compliance to PKF branding standards in all project reports.
- Ensuring that all project review notes are addressed and reviewed with the Senior.
- Timely preparation and submission of solicited tenders related to Human Resource Consulting work.
- Participate in preparing presentations for existing or prospective clients together with the Director in charge.
- Proactive participation in business development initiatives related to Human Resource Consulting work.
- Perform any other duties as may be assigned from time to time.
